Output 66a8dbc51a2b4151ce63b692e6dce591ecf9a74bbae2594e617ec55161e67884:0

value
2486555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 883ce2df6ba1ea5865bf5e0d4c0ea2acee7a031a OP_EQUAL
address
3E7Nm5gXx614G5tpuLeUH7EwwjLtMuCXda
transaction
66a8dbc51a2b4151ce63b692e6dce591ecf9a74bbae2594e617ec55161e67884
spent
true